I am pilot of EuroFox, Ultralight which one can consider as being asmall or large brother of KitFox. (AvidFlyert, AppoloFox),practically identical, both in its construction quality and its flight qualities.


https://photos.app.goo.gl/aMuSmvz2TUjqWznL6


Since October lastyear I installed the SuperEco in my EuroFox. After looking on Facebook for a certain number of comments on the use of such a solution on ULMs with Flaperons, I decided to put trim taps on the two Flaperons (Roll) and a trim tap for the Pitch. Thus I obtain a symmetry between the two Flaperons, especially when the flaps are used.


On the flaperons,the trim taps are of medium size (20 cm by 4 cm), which represents a little more than half of the surface recommended by Aircraft Automation. For the Pitch I made a trim tap of 30 cm by by 5 cm).
After assembling the servo motors fixed on the Flateron, I decided to put the servo motor inside the Flaperons in order to reduce drag and weight. The influence of trim tabs on Flaterons is positive. A flight test measures this influence, and the resulting pressure on the stick when they are in various positions. The SuperEco parameters allow this test to be carried out in flight.
So far I haven't had a flutter/balance problem.

I also watched theCory Robin's video about using the Supereco AP. I did not observe that the tabs was constantly in motion. Maybe, this may be due to an unstable atmosphere.


The adjustment of the whole is not very simple. A set of parameters in the SuperEco make it possible to adjust the reactions of the ULM to changes in altitude or direction. After several tries I am still not 100%satisfied, despite the help from the boss of Aircraft Automation(Carlos).


I will, when the weather will be better, continue my tests and adjustments of the SuperEco.
